That prompted me to look at our results in 86 leading upto the Bristol City final (attendance 54,502, about 10 times our average crowd).ย I hadn't realised before that 4 of our last 5 games that season were in this competition, I went to all 5.ย We didn't play the northern semi at Darlington till May and within 8 days we'd won a 2 legged final v Wigan as well as our last league game at Chesterfield.ย 4 cup ties in May, I remember the excitement of extending the season by 3 weeks, unheard of in pre-play off days.
